What are the responsibilities and job description for the Appleton - Ground Services Agent position at Great Planes Aviation?
The Ground Services Agent position is responsible for providing total customer service to all customers for both scheduled and charter service. This position will be responsible for providing exceptional customer service at the ticket counter, passenger gate, baggage and ramp areas. Agents will be trained in both above and below wing job functions.
Above wing tasks may include, but are not limited to:
-
Provides exceptional customer service to passengers through the Terminal to include ticketing, gate, and baggage
-
Provide general information to passengers, such as directions and flight information
-
Process tickets, check baggage, monitor carry-on baggage for size and quantity, and assign seats
-
Provide information upon customer inquiries including arrival and departure times, boarding procedures, carry-on regulations, and seat assignments
-
Handle denied boarding situations, solicit volunteers, re-accommodate customers and provide hotel, meal, and taxi vouchers, when appropriate
-
Store unclaimed bags in Baggage Service Office until claimed or turned over to Baggage Operations
-
Handle delayed baggage issues, ensuring a written report is completed and follows up with customers until the bag is located, or the file is sent to Baggage Operations
-
Provide consequential expenses to applicable customers when there is a delayed bag
-
Ensure delivery of baggage to the affected customer for late arriving or miss-loaded bags
-
Trace loaner wheelchairs, car seats, etc.
-
Assist with lost and found articles
-
Enforce safety/security measures and monitor sensitive safety zones
-
Ensure compliance with FAA, Sun Country, and airport regulations
-
Any other duties assigned by management
Below wing tasks may include, but are not limited to:
-
Load and unload baggage and cargo of varying sizes and weights to and from the aircraft
-
Frequently lift and carry 60 pounds
-
Frequently sit, stand, walk, kneel, and climb stairs for extended periods of time
-
Operate ground service equipment to service both aircraft and passengers, operate heavy machinery/equipment
-
Direct aircraft to and from gates
-
Service aircraft as needed
-
Perform interior aircraft cleaning and stocking as needed
-
Ensure runway is clear of foreign debris
-
Follow all necessary safety and security procedures as assigned
